Bottas to debut Williams FW37 at Jerez test

Valtteri Bottas will debut the new Williams FW37 at the first winter test of the F1 2015 season later this week. The four-day event takes place at the Jerez circuit in Spain from the 1-4 February. The first images of the Grove-based outfit's 2015 challenger were revealed last week. The rendered pictures showed off the car's new nose design and modified livery, which includes several new sponsors. Williams confirmed on Twitter that Bottas, who scored six podiums in 2014 and finished fourth in the championship, will drive the car on the first and second days of the opening test.
